HomeMy WebLinkAboutMinutes August 1 2011AGRICULTURE AND EXTENSION EDUCATION/FAIR COMMITTEE MEETING Monday, August 1, 2011 9:00 a.m. UWEX Conference Room Lancaster, WI The meeting was called to order by Chairman Steve Adrian. Present, in addition to Chairman Adrian were Bob Keeney, Vince Loeffelholz, Lester Jantzen, Grant Loy, Ted Bay, Dolores Schwantes, Carla McAndrew, Luanna Staskal, Tyler Staskal, Sharon Reed, Kari Reed, Dan Glasson, Bethany Glasson, Roberta Glasson, Linda Hahn, Scott Wright, Jim Ley, Charlie Vogt, Angie Day, Rick Sanson, Rob Spangler, Todd Timmerman, Todd Johnson and Betsy Olson. The meeting notice was posted at the Extension Office, Youth & Ag Center, Administration Building and media by Lori Vesperman. Motion by Grant Loy, seconded by Lester Jantzen, to approve the agenda. Motion carried. Motion by Vince Loeffelholz, seconded by Lester Jantzen, to approve the minutes of the meeting held July 18, 2011 with corrections. Motion carried. Maintenance report was given by Carla McAndrew. Motion by Pat Schroeder, seconded by Vince Loeffelholz to send the Youth & Ag Center Public Property requests onto the Public Property Committee. Motion carried. Discussion was held on acceptance of late fair entries that have been received. Motion by Pat Schroeder, seconded by Bob Keeney to accept all late fair entries to allow exhibitors to participate at the Grant County Fair. Dolores has the authority to use her own discretion if more are received. Motion carried. Sharon and Kari Reed, Cornelia Badger 4-H Club leaders, were present to discuss a club member not meeting their club bylaws requirement regarding club participation in order to enter projects in the Fair. Motion by Pat Schroeder, seconded by Lester Jantzen that the Ag & Extension Education Committee/Fair Board supports the leaders’ decision whether or not to allow the member to enter the Grant County Fair. Motion carried. Linda Hahn was present to discuss use of the Eckstein Exhibit Hall for an event. They were overall very pleased with the building but shared some concerns and suggestions, one specifically regarding acoustics. Scott Wright, Lifeline, presented information on acoustical panels for the Eckstein Exhibit Hall. Motion by Grant Loy, seconded by Pat Schroeder to deal with acoustics in the Eckstein Exhibit Hall before the Fair. Motion carried. Bob Keeney and John Patcle left to attend another meeting. Angie Day is working on the summary for the Big Wheels event. Rick Sanson, Rob Spangler and Todd Timmerman were present to discuss sponsorship and entertainment by Ty Herndon and Amber Hayes at the Fair. Motion by Vince Loeffelholz, seconded by Pat Schroeder to move forward with the proposal to bring Ty Herndon and Amber Hayes to the 2011 Grant County Fair. Motion carried. Motion by Pat Schroeder, seconded by Lester Jantzen to allow the 4-H Out of State Exchange members to sell packaged popcorn during the 2011 Grant County Fair. Motion carried. Jim Ley and Charlie Vogt, representing the Grant County Antique and Collectors Club, presented a $500 donation for the Eckstein Exhibit Hall. Ted Bay presented Grant County Extension and Youth & Ag Center business. The WACEC District II meeting will be hosted by Grant County on October 6, 2011. Motion by Lester Jantzen, seconded by Grant Loy to send the Extension Public Property requests in the amount of $2,850 on to the Public Property Committee. Motion carried. Dolores Schwantes presented Fair and Fairgrounds business. Motion by Pat Schroeder, seconded by Grant Loy to pass on Fairground Public Property requests in the amount of $7,200 on to the Public Property Committee. Motion carried. Motion by Pat Schroeder, seconded by Vince Loeffelholz to continue offering a meal voucher for Tuesday evening to Fair superintendents. Motion carried. Motion by Pat Schroeder, seconded by Lester Jantzen to spend $500 on WPRE Fair advertising. Pat and Lester rescinded their motions. Motion by Pat Schroeder, seconded by Lester Jantzen to go with the $550 proposal for Fair advertising on Prairie du Chien radio station WPRE. Motion carried. Motion by Vince Loeffelholz, seconded by Lester Jantzen, to adjourn until August 15, 2011 at 9:00 a.m. Motion carried. Adjourned at 1:40 p.m. Respectfully submitted, Vince Loeffelholz Secretary Lori Vesperman Recording Secretary
